Solution Overview
Problem
Traditional shooting training management systems rely on manual data recording and lack real-time analytics, leading to inefficiencies and increased workload, as well as the inability to remotely observe and analyze shooting results.
Innovation Solution
An intelligent shooting training management system comprising a data acquisition apparatus, operation terminal, and server that captures target paper images, automatically analyzes shooting accuracy, and remotely controls target paper replacement, enabling real-time data management and analysis.
Engineering Contradictions & Design Principles
Engineering Contradiction Analysis
1Device complexity
If manual registration manner is used to record shooting scores, then the system is simple in structure, but the recording time is long and retrieving speed is low
Solution Approach 1:
The patent replaces manual mechanical recording operations with an automated data acquisition apparatus that captures target paper images and uses computer vision algorithms to automatically identify bullet impact positions and calculate scores, eliminating the need for manual data entry and significantly improving recording speed
Solution Approach 2:
The patent creates a digital copy of the target paper through image acquisition and processes this copy using image recognition algorithms to extract shooting data, allowing simultaneous preservation of the original target and automated digital analysis without manual intervention
2Productivity
If computer-based manual recording is used, then the efficiency is improved compared to paper manner, but manual operation is still required and real-time analytics cannot be performed
Solution Approach 1:
The system enables self-service automation where the data acquisition apparatus automatically captures images, the image recognition module autonomously identifies bullet positions and calculates scores, and the server automatically stores and analyzes data without requiring manual computer operations
Solution Approach 2:
The patent implements real-time feedback mechanisms where shooting results are immediately captured, analyzed, and displayed, allowing instant performance evaluation and enabling the system to provide real-time analytics and guidance to shooters
3Ease of operation
If manual target paper replacement is used, then the operation is simple, but the user waiting time increases and workload of management personnel increases
Solution Approach 1:
The system performs preliminary actions by automatically detecting when target paper needs replacement through image analysis, pre-positioning replacement targets, and coordinating the replacement process to minimize user waiting time without requiring complex manual coordination
4Extent of automation
If remote data acquisition is implemented, then real-time analytics capability is achieved, but the device complexity increases
Solution Approach 1:
The data acquisition apparatus is designed as a multi-functional universal device that integrates image capture, image processing, data analysis, and communication capabilities into a single system, reducing overall system complexity while achieving remote real-time analytics functionality

A data information integrated management system, particularly to an intelligent shooting training management system. The system includes a data acquisition apparatus, an operation terminal and a server. The operation terminal is connected with the data acquisition apparatus and the server. The data acquisition apparatus acquires a target paper image to obtain a photograph and a video record, and meanwhile, the data acquisition apparatus includes an automatic analysis module that analyzes a point of impact in the target paper image to obtain a shooting accuracy. The server manages the photograph, the video record, and the shooting accuracy. The operation terminal controls data exchange with the data acquisition apparatus and the server, and the operation terminal invokes and displays the photograph, the video record and the shooting accuracy.
